What's Environmental Health?

If you are reading this ad, you're probably already in on the secret Environmental Health is one of the least well known but most interesting and rewarding careers. Every day is different. You're working with the community to improve public health outcomes across a number of specialities. You will deal with food, wastewater and noise and odour issues that affect people in their everyday lives… to name just a few

You'll be acting locally to put your science knowledge to a use in a way that helps to reduce illness and disease in the local community, protects our planet and our future. You may also be called on in emergency situations e.g. bushfires and flood to provide specialist advice and recovery assistance – sounds pretty interesting and rewarding huh?

What's my day to day look like?

The role would suit an experienced and /or enthusiastic Environmental Health Officer interested in a sea change within one of Victoria's most idyllic regional locations. The Shire of Bass Coast, approximately 2 hours from Melbourne, boasts a vibrant community and breathtaking coastal scenery.

Part of a network of professional and experienced Environmental Health Officers, you will be working closely with Kernow's Environmental Health team within the Southeast Region of Victoria.

In this role, your core responsibilities will be:

* Working closely with Kernow's Leadership team and the Team Leader, Bass Coast to deliver the Environmental Health Service at Bass Coast;

* Undertaking food and health premises compliance inspections;

* Waste water assessments and on-site inspections;

* Investigating food safety and public health complaints;

* Providing tobacco educational visits and compliance inspections;

* Undertaking food sampling visits; and

* Investigating infectious disease notifications.
